
What we’re about
GeekBeer (ˈgēkˈbir) Oslo is a group for techies and developers who meet up for drinks and good conversations, often across different fields of specialization. Any visiting geeks are also very welcome!

Our favourite Geeks, the Linebreakers, are doing a live and FREE concert at Brewgata in Oslo, right after the end of NDC Oslo 2025.
The Linebreakers is the world's greatest internet comedy classic rock disco alt punk covers band.
Live covers of classic tunes, from ABBA and Adele to Metallica and Nirvana, with the lyrics lovingly reworked to see how many stupid jokes about programming, technology and the web will fit into a four-minute pop song.
"The tech industry’s answer to Weird Al Yankovic"
Since 2016, Linebreakers has been entertaining conference audiences and meetups all over the world, from Kyiv to Kansas City, from Sydney to Siberia. We've played at the Copenhagen Developers Festival, NDC, BuildStuff, DevSum, GOTO, YOW!, DotNext, CodeFest, and many more.
